The management committee works very hard to ensure that all aspects of the club operate satisfactorily, the members of this committee and various sub committees devote an enormous amount of their personal time to the work involved. A huge thank you goes to John Cadell (Chairman), Paddy Fitzmaurice (Hon Sec) who have decided to step down off committee after three years and more. It was my pleasure working with you both, thank you once again for all your hard work. Conal Curran is stepping down from his role as Treasurer but staying on management committee which is very much appreciated. I want to thank Conal for all his hard work as treasurer and I look forward to working alongside Conal again for the coming year. Also, a huge thank you to Colm Jenkinson (Trustee) who has been involved with many aspects of the club for over fifty years, Colm is also stepping down. We would like to welcome Paul Candon as incoming Chairman, Aoife O’Grady as Hon Sec and special congratulations to Aoife as our first lady officer of Terenure College RFC. We would also like to welcome Alan O’Dea as Hon Treasurer, Sinead O’Leary to the management committee and Tom Moloney (Trustee). You are all very welcome and thank you for your commitment to ensure Terenure College RFC is in safe hands for the future.
